MBB falls at Drexel, 72-66

Recommended Posts

A 7:21 drought, shooting 32% against a poor defensive team. I guess bad offense can make a bad defense look good. I think we got pretty good shots but when we were up 11, took some longs 2, didn't take the ball to the basket, didn't get it inside.Then missed some easy shots in the paint and wide open looks down the stretch.

Only positives? Betrand with 11 points and 3 treys. Sanders with 13 and 10 off the bench but Demir killed him. Unfortunately, you get very little production from Tunstall and Solomon with 8 points combined so he has to play. Howard did have 5 assists and 0 turnovers but was 4-of-15 from the field and 1-7 from 3pt. Fobbs wasn't much better at 5 for 19 but went 8 of 10 from the line.
